Sheneka is originally from Brooklyn, NY. She attended college at The George Washington University in Washington, D.C. where she remained to complete her MPH with a concentration in maternal and child health. She left DC after 9 years to attend medical school abroad at St George’s University. During medical school, she participated in global health elective trips to Kenya and Thailand. She returned to the US for clinical rotations in NY and then a pediatric residency at St Joseph’s University Medical Center in Paterson, New Jersey. During residency, she spent 5 weeks working in Ecuador and Peru with a non-profit dedicated to international child health. She is passionate about patient education, working with underserved communities, and learning the challenges of access to care globally. She is excited to join the HEAL team and the communities at Tsehootsooi Medical Center, Gallup Indian Medical Center, and Last Mile Health, in Liberia. In her free time, she enjoys time with family and friends, reading, karaoke, and trying new foods. She is actively trying to become fluent in Spanish.
